How to Make Low-carb Venison Chili for Diabetics

Venison chili is a delicious and healthy option for diabetics looking to enjoy a hearty meal without spiking blood sugar levels. This low-carb version uses lean venison and nutritious ingredients to create a flavorful dish suitable for a diabetic-friendly diet.

Ingredients Needed

  • 1 pound lean ground venison
  • 1 medium onion, chopped
  • 3 cloves garlic, minced
  • 1 bell pepper, chopped
  • 1 can (14.5 oz) diced tomatoes, no added sugar
  • 1 tablespoon olive oil
  • 2 tablespoons chili powder
  • 1 teaspoon cumin
  • 1/2 teaspoon paprika
  • Salt and pepper to taste
  • Optional: chopped cilantro and shredded cheese for topping

Preparation Steps

Start by heating the olive oil in a large pot over medium heat. Add the chopped onion and bell pepper, sauté until they soften, about 5 minutes. Add the minced garlic and cook for another minute until fragrant.

Next, add the lean ground venison to the pot. Cook until browned, breaking it apart with a spoon as it cooks. Drain any excess fat if necessary.

Stir in the chili powder, cumin, paprika, salt, and pepper. Cook for 2 minutes to let the spices release their aroma. Then, add the diced tomatoes with their juice. Mix well.

Bring the mixture to a simmer. Reduce the heat to low, cover, and let it cook for about 20 minutes to allow flavors to meld. Stir occasionally.

Serving Suggestions

This low-carb venison chili is best served hot. Top with fresh cilantro and a sprinkle of shredded cheese if desired. It pairs well with a side of cauliflower rice or a simple green salad to keep the carb count low.

Tips for Diabetics

  • Use fresh, no-sugar-added canned tomatoes to control sugar intake.
  • Adjust spices to taste without adding sugar or high-carb ingredients.
  • Monitor portion sizes to maintain blood sugar levels.
  • Incorporate fiber-rich vegetables to enhance satiety and nutrition.
